Where were you when you first heard about or saw the 9/11 terrorist attacks?

I was 18 years old and sitting in Biology class in junior college. Ironically I had visited the recruiters office two weeks before September 11, 2001, and I had already sworn in before the terrorist acts transpired. I had not told my parents that I had joined the military and I remember going home and telling them the news. My ship date for boot camp was in late November 2001 and I remember feeling both nervous and excited about the Marine Corps that I was about to join and the mission ahead.

How did the events of that day shape your life and inspire your service to this country?

After I witnessed what happened on TV I felt angry. I was ready to go fight! The Marine Corps recruiters did a really good job of keeping the poolees pumped up until we shipped out.

What are you excited to contribute to your community, however you define it, for the next 20 years?

I am excited to continue my service in a different capacity. I am honored to serve alongside many veterans with a shared mission - ensuring the veterans in our community are set up for success and thrive.
